MEP David Lidington met with the Bank Guarantee Action Group at the Foreign & Commonwealth Office (FCO) in London last week to discuss, amongst other issues, their concerns over the Spanish government's handling of legal problems with properties owned by foreign residents.
Ruth Genda on behalf of the action group commented, "The Minister and his team appeared genuinely surprised when we brandished the dossier of evidence gathered in his efforts on behalf of the Finca Parcs Action Group. This dossier was shown to the Minister as an example of the terrible situation that can occur when both the Developer and Bank fails to act in accordance with the Spanish Law relating to Bank Guarantees for Off-Plan Purchases – LEY 57/68"
Neither Mr Lidington nor his aides were aware of the serious issues of Bank Guarantee Abuses illustrated. He went on to promise to speak with Ambassador Paxman in Madrid and furthermore promised to raise the issue with Spanish ministers at every opportunity. The Minister also made a commitment to try and facilitate a meeting between the Bank of Spain and the Action group.
